Inflation has creeped behind the wall. Commissary max buy jumped from $75 to $90. But one thing that's stayed the same for a generation is the prison wages. Guys get $.25 cents an hour in here.

Incarceration can trigger and worsen symptoms of mental illness - and those effects can last long after someone leaves the prison gates. Incarceration itself perpetuates mental illness.
